The Targeted Youth Support team part of Lancashire County Council's, Children and Family Wellbeing Service is looking to recruit a permanent full time 37 hour (JNC qualified) Professional Range Youth Worker, to work across Rossendale district, who is enthusiastic, organised and passionate about making a difference and changing young people’s lives.

The Service is a key contributor to the prevention and early intervention/early help agenda for Lancashire County Council. The Service delivers targeted prevention and early intervention work to ensure that young people get the help they need early and to reduce the necessity for higher cost specialist intervention. It enables young people to succeed by providing high quality informal education opportunities to promote their personal and social development.

It supports young people who are challenged in education, their communities or home life to ensure a successful transition to adulthood. The Youth Worker's role is to contribute to the delivery of youth work opportunities in a variety of settings, including youth clubs and in collaboration with schools and other agencies. Youth Workers will report to a Team Leader and will work closely with other youth work staff and volunteers to maximise opportunities for young people to access social and personal development as well as learning opportunities.

The main purpose of the role is to initiate and develop relationships with 11- to 19-year-olds and up to 25-year-olds for young people with vulnerabilities. Working directly with targeted young people to enable them to broaden their horizons and involvement in positive activities. By designing and developing youth work responses underpinned by the 4 cornerstones of youth work, equality, participation, education and empowerment and delivery of the Youth Offer.

The focus of your work will be with vulnerable and at-risk groups to deliver preventative programmes, evidencing learning outcomes and delivering to targets. You will deliver projects and establish new initiatives which develop, with young people, stimulating and challenging youth work programmes. You will work in group settings and deliver one-to-one to identified individuals. You will have the ability to quickly establish positive relationships with diverse groups of young people and partners, to respond flexibly to their needs and to the priorities of the service.

Good IT, organisation and communication skills are essential as you will need to record data on a management information system, meet targets, produce reports and correspond with young people, parents and partners. You will deliver face to face work in accordance with JNC terms and conditions including, trips, activity days and residentials. You will be required to travel across the districts and at times across county so access to a vehicle is essential.

You will have a nationally recognised JNC qualification for Youth and Community Workers, be working towards the qualification or have a wealth of youth work experience and be willing to undertake the study to gain the qualification whilst in employment with Lancashire County Council.
